Output 17dc76c223fb418ce4190a05859f65b8673cf4ce6e9653b0155d58d7096b7767:1

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76ce36d0be4b2cf68281124cce42697d671fc629 OP_EQUAL
address
3CXChBsGXt2PPs3tip31mpyPH2hFJDgCMq
transaction
17dc76c223fb418ce4190a05859f65b8673cf4ce6e9653b0155d58d7096b7767
confirmations
429230
spent
true